About Motin
According to Census 2011 information the location code or village code of Motin village is 157923. Motin village is located in Lalganj tehsil of Pratapgarh district in Uttar Pradesh, India. It is situated 9km away from sub-district headquarter Lalganj (tehsildar office) and 43km away from district headquarter Pratapgarh. As per 2009 stats, Motin village is also a gram panchayat.
The total geographical area of village is 340.48 hectares. Motin has a total population of 3,236 peoples, out of which male population is 1,647 while female population is 1,589. This results in a sex ratio of approximately 964 females for every 1,000 males. Literacy rate of motin village is 52.90% out of which 62.84% males and 42.61% females are literate. There are about 594 houses in motin village.
Lalganj is nearest town to motin village for all major economic activities.

Population of Motin
Particulars | Total | Male | Female |
---|---|---|---|
Total Population | 3,236 | 1,647 | 1,589 |
Literate Population | 1,712 | 1,035 | 677 |
Illiterate Population | 1,524 | 612 | 912 |
